引言
集合是数学中的基本概念,尤其是在高中数学中,集合理论的应用贯穿整个数学课程。对于高一学生来说,掌握集合的相关知识对于理解后续的数学概念至关重要。本文将深入浅出地解析高一集合中的常见难题,并提供高效的学习方法,帮助学生们提升数学能力。
一、集合的基本概念
1. 集合的定义
集合是由确定的、互不相同的元素组成的整体。简单来说,集合就是一些事物的一个无序组合。
2. 集合的表示方法
- 列举法:直接列出集合中的所有元素。
- 描述法:用语言描述集合中元素的性质。
二、集合的运算
集合运算主要包括并集、交集、补集和差集。
1. 并集
并集是指将两个或多个集合中的元素合并在一起,形成一个新集合。
代码示例:
def union(set1, set2):
return set1 | set2
setA = {1, 2, 3}
setB = {3, 4, 5}
result = union(setA, setB)
print(result) # 输出:{1, 2, 3, 4, 5}
2. 交集
交集是指同时属于两个或多个集合的元素组成的集合。
代码示例:
def intersection(set1, set2):
return set1 & set2
setC = {1, 2, 3}
setD = {3, 4, 5}
result = intersection(setC, setD)
print(result) # 输出:{3}
3. 补集
补集是指在全集中不属于某个集合的元素组成的集合。
代码示例:
def complement(universe, set1):
return universe - set1
universe = {1, 2, 3, 4, 5}
setE = {1, 2}
result = complement(universe, setE)
print(result) # 输出:{3, 4, 5}
4. 差集
差集是指属于第一个集合但不同时属于第二个集合的元素组成的集合。
代码示例:
def difference(set1, set2):
return set1 - set2
result = difference(setC, setD)
print(result) # 输出:{1, 2}
三、集合难题破解
1. 集合包含关系的证明
证明集合A包含集合B,需要证明B中的任意一个元素都属于A。
2. 集合运算的应用
在解决实际问题时,灵活运用集合运算可以提高解题效率。
四、高效学习方法
1. 理解概念
掌握集合的基本概念是学习集合理论的基础。
2. 练习运算
通过大量练习集合运算,可以加深对集合理论的理解。
3. 分析题目
分析题目中的关键信息,找到合适的集合运算方法。
五、总结
集合是高中数学中的重要内容,通过本文的讲解,相信高一学生已经对集合的基本概念和运算有了更深入的了解。在实际学习中,多加练习,结合具体题目进行分析,相信可以轻松破解高一集合难题,高效提升数学能力。
